Etymology.
Specific epithet is a noun in apposition, a patronym after the first author’s mother, Udaya Prasanna.
Diagnosis.
Species can be differentiated from other
Phlegra
species
by the dark coloration of the body covered by metallic dark green iridescent hairs (
Figs. 47, 50
). Palp with long embolus (
Figs. 53, 55
), RTA with two peaks separated by a V-shaped depression (
Figs. 54, 56
).
Description of male.
Total length 4.11; carapace 2.32 long, 1.57 wide; abdomen 1.79 long, 1.03 wide. Cephalothorax dark, eye region covered with forward projecting hairs, inconspicuous pair of white stripes on the dorsal surface, eye field darker (
Figs. 48
,
51
). Three white transverse stripes traverse across the clypeus extending into the cheek region. Anterior eyes surrounded by white scales anteriorly (
Fig. 49
). Chelicerae blackish, thick transverse stripe of white hairs at the proximal region. Sternum oval, covered with pale hairs (
Fig. 52
). Legs dark, proximal half of tarsus brownish yellow on all legs (
Figs. 48, 49
). Abdomen narrow, dark with greenish, iridescent hairs (
Fig. 50
). Palp with dark cymbium, long, slender embolus (
Figs. 53, 55
), RTA with two peaks separated by a V-shaped depression (
Figs. 54, 56
).
